Navajo Native American jewelry is renowned worldwide for its exquisite craftsmanship and unique designs. The Navajo people have a long history of jewelry-making, and their pieces often feature intricate silverwork and vibrant gemstones.

Navajo jewelry is known for its use of sterling silver, which is often hand-stamped, engraved, or shaped into intricate designs. Traditional Navajo designs include geometric patterns, nature-inspired motifs like feathers and leaves, and cultural symbols such as arrows and thunderbirds.

Turquoise is one of the most iconic gemstones used in Navajo jewelry, and it holds great significance in Navajo culture. Other gemstones commonly used include coral, lapis lazuli, spiny oyster shell, and various types of colorful stones.

Navajo jewelry encompasses a wide range of pieces, including necklaces, bracelets, earrings, rings, and belt buckles. Each piece is meticulously crafted by Navajo artisans, who often employ traditional techniques such as soldering, stone-setting, and beadwork.

Richard Jim Morenci Turquoise Cuff
This Richard Jim sterling silver cuff bracelet features a scare and highly sought after Morenci Turquoise gemstone L 1 1/4 x 1 1/4 W. The Morenci Turquoise mine was famous for producing a true blue color which is displayed beautifully in this cabachon. It is set in a sawtooth bezel surrounded by twisted wire and sterling silver handmade stars, dots and other shaped sterling silver appliques. Richard finishes with his signature intricate hand stamping and carvng which is carried over onto the inner face of the cuff. Size 6 1/4" Gap 1" Width 2".
Weight:  202 gr
